I work from home doing autobody/paint.
Price for painting a bumper (or any other part of a car) depends on how much prep work is needed prior to paint (dents, scratches, etc). Also, color can affect price. Some of the reds with pearl are crazy expensive. Just paid $105 for a pint of red for an 06 Focus. Yes, that was just for the color, clear, catalyst, sealer, etc. isn't cheap either.
